What is the meaning of the name Abalardo ?

The baby name Abalardo is a Male name , 4 syllables long and is pronounced ah-bah-LAR-doh (IPA: /ˌɑːbəˈlɑːrdoʊ/).

Abalardo is Italian, Spanish in Origin.

Abalardo is a rare Hispanic variant of Abelardo, a name that goes back to medieval French Abélard and ultimately to the Old High German Adalhard (adal “noble” + hart “strong, brave”). The combined sense is “nobly strong,” “noble and brave,” or “resolute of noble lineage.” Spelling with -ba- reflects regional pronunciations and orthographic drift in Spanish-language records, where b/v and unstressed vowels often fluctuate.

The name’s wider history is tied to Pierre Abélard (Peter Abelard), the 12th‑century philosopher and poet, whose fame carried the name across France and into Iberia and Italy. Standard modern forms are Abelard (English), Abélard (French), Abelardo (Spanish/Portuguese/Italian), and the rarer Avelardo/Abalardo. Related forms include Adelardo/Adalardo and the feminine Abelarda. Abalardo remains uncommon today, appearing sporadically in Latin American registries; diminutives often mirror Abelardo’s, such as Abel or Abe.
